WebbNational Image Transmission Format (NITF) is the DoD standard for imagery. Bascially a NITF file is a large header with the data concatenated onto the rear of the file. Webb11 juni 2013 · The routine may be modified to read any file type supported by imread. To do this modify the variable Hdr to search for the appropriate image type, and change the extension of the temporary file name. If you have a way to decompress the image without writing the temporary file let me know at the email address contained in ImReadNtf.m
